OverviewIn 2007 Mark Devlin self-published his first ever book. Having since become eclipsed by his 'Musical Truth' series and his allegorical novels, it remains something of a ""lost"" or ""forgotten"" work. The book stood as a compendium of anecdotes about life as a full-time travelling DJ, delivered with wry humour throughout. It was written, however, in a time before he had undergone any semblance of a ""conscious awakening."" As such, it stands as a fascinating glimpse into a mindset still conditioned by mainstream ways of seeing the world. Here, the book is presented in its original form, but with a new foreword from the author, and with new footnotes throughout.
